I used CMAKE to define the build configurations. I find it very convenient that CMAKE generates the Makefile on Linux and can also create a Visual Studio project on Windows. - Source: dev.to / over 1 year ago
CMake stands for "Cross-platform Make" and is an open-source, platform-independent build system. It's designed to build, test, and package software projects written in C and C++, but it can also be used for other languages. I run Devin Review and CodeRabbit on every PR. PDF spec edge cases and CSS layout corner cases are exactly the kind of thing where having a second pair of eyes matters, and as a solo maintainer I don't have human reviewers. Both tools have caught real issues, especially around pagination edge cases. - Source: dev.to / 2 months ago

GNU Make - GNU Make is a tool which controls the generation of executables and other non-source files of a program from the program's source files.
Graphite - Graphite is a highly scalable real-time graphing system.
SCons - SCons is an Open Source software construction toolโthat is, a next-generation build tool.
Ellipsis - Ellipsis is an AI developer tool that can review code, fix bugs, and more.
SBT - SBT is a build tool for Scala, like Ant or Maven but with hieroglyphics.
GitHub - Originally founded as a project to simplify sharing code, GitHub has grown into an application used by over a million people to store over two million code repositories, making GitHub the largest code host in the world.
